The Giants are one of the teams that only retire the jerseys of Hall of Famers, so while they haven't reissued the number 25 since the all-time home run leader departed San Francisco in 2007, they haven't officially hung it up for good either. Until recently, that appeared to be a major impediment for Bonds, who's beloved by most Giants fans and on good terms with the team (he worked as a special instructor this spring). Due to his connection to performance-enhancing drugs, just 36.2% of BBWAA voters tabbed him when he first became eligible in 2013, and he gained almost no ground over the next two years.
